Dit artikel is onderdeel van de artikelserie Vaste activa. Is deze module nieuw voor je? Begin dan hier: Vaste activa - Introductie
Ben je nog niet bekend met regimes? Lees dan eerst: Vaste activa - Welke regimes zijn er?
Het saldo van een grootboekrekening berekenen
Stel dat deze vier boekingsregels in de administratie zijn ingevoerd:
-
Een generieke boeking van 100 euro
-
Een fiscale boeking van 25 euro
-
Een commerciele boeking van 50 euro
-
Een economische boeking van 75 euro
Met behulp van regimes kan op verschillende manieren het saldo van een grootboekrekening worden berekend:
-
generiek + fiscaal + commercieel + economisch (100+25+50+75) = 250
-
generiek + fiscaal (100+25) = 125
-
generiek + commercieel (100+50) = 150
-
generiek + economisch (100+75) = 175
Het berekenen van het saldo van een grootboekrekening gaat op deze manier:
Fiscaal saldo = generiek + fiscaal
Commercieel saldo = generiek + commercieel
Economisch saldo = generiek + economisch
Generiek reken je altijd mee en je mag maximaal één ander regime kiezen. Op deze manier kun je een fiscale, commerciële en economische balans opvragen. Als je in dit voorbeeld dus de rekensom generiek + fiscaal + commercieel + economisch maakt, kom je uit op een onzinnig saldo.
Filteren op regimes in een browsecode
In dit artikel in onze API-documentatie vind je meer informatie over regimes en browsecodes: https://accounting.twinfield.com/webservices/documentation/#/ApiReference/Request/BrowseData#Regimes
Via het browsefield fin.trs.head.browseregime kun je aangeven voor welke regimes je de boekingen wilt opvragen.
In onze API-documentatie wordt dit vermeld over regimes:
-
If no regime is selected, all transactions lines will be shown.
-
Searching for Generic will return only Generic transaction lines.
-
Searching for Fiscal, Commercial or Economic will return those specific transaction lines, including all Generic lines.
Je kunt het browsefield fin.trs.head.browseregime op deze manier meegeven als je bijvoorbeeld alleen generieke en fiscale boekingen wilt opvragen:
<column>
<field>fin.trs.head.browseregime</field>
<label>Regime</label>
<visible>true</visible>
<ask>true</ask>
<operator>equal</operator>
<from>fiscal</from>
<to></to>
</column>